采用递归和非递归计算数的阶乘:
递归算法:
fuctorial{
int factR(int n){
int result;
if(n==1)
return 1;
else
return factR(n-1)*n;
}
}
非递归算法:
int factI(int n){
int t,result;
for(t=1;t<=n;t++)
result*=t;
return result;
}
递归和非递归实现阶乘
最新推荐文章于 2024-11-29 13:53:47 发布
399

被折叠的 条评论
为什么被折叠?



